  • Patent number: 7873212
    Abstract: A method for encoding an image having color components of each image pixel represented by a value of a high dynamic range, the method comprising: decomposing the image into a plurality of image blocks; separating, from the high dynamic range value of each pixel, color information and intensity information of the pixels in said image blocks; and compressing the color information of the pixels in said image blocks and the intensity information of the pixels in said image blocks independently of each other to provide compressed image data.

  • Publication number: 20080001961
    Abstract: Bit patterns storing floating point data values are interpreted as integer values during various graphical data processing operations. For example, when bilinearly filtering color intensity data for bitmap regions closest to a designated sampling point, the bit patterns representing each of those color intensities are interpreted as integers instead of floating point values. Bit patterns can also be treated as integers when trilinearly filtering color intensity data from multiple bitmaps. After processing the bit fields as integers, the results are then interpreted as floating point values.

  • Publication number: 20070076971
    Abstract: A method for encoding an image having color components of each image pixel represented by a value of a high dynamic range (HDR), the method comprising: decomposing the image into image blocks; determining a scaling factor for each image block, said scaling factor, when applied to a corresponding image block, for converting the values of the color components into a normalized range; and compressing the normalized image blocks and the scaling factors of each image block independently of each other, whereby the normalized image blocks are encoded according to a low dynamic range (LDR) compression method. In a decoding phase, the encoded image data are decomposed into encoded image blocks, which are decoded according to the LDR compression method. The values of the color components are scaled with a corresponding scaling factor included in the auxiliary data; and the scaled image blocks are composed into an image with the original dynamic range.
